So, let's say you have a large Unix system doing customer transactions - tens of thousands per day. Your system fails, so you bring in a few hundred x86 systems and... do what? Go buy off the shelf software, install it, port over your customer database, write a few lines of code to customize it so it does exactly what you want and viola' - you're back in business... right?
What we are talking about is not simply the fact that your transactions can be run sometime, but that you can satisfy your *CUSTOMERS* expectations of when you will be able to supply them. If you fail, you lose their confidence.
I used to work for ADP, and they did a *lot* of different services - taxes, payroll, billing, etc. Their mission critical app was payroll. If they screwed up *one* payroll run, they would be dead. We had two systems running in tandem, and one evening one of them went up in smoke (literally). We had to run all applications on a single system. The result was that everything else was put aside, and payroll was the *only* app that ran. Not only that, we only did what was necessary to print checks - no other payroll reports were generated until all checks were printed. Period.
Had they missed that payroll, it would have literally cost them millions - even if only by a few hours. This is because many of their union shop customers had a contract that ADP would have to pay *every* payee overtime for each hour their check was late. That is mission critical.
